Start your adventure in Mumbai by visiting the magnificent Elephanta Caves, a UNESCO World Heritage Site. In the morning, take a ferry from the Gateway of India to the island where the caves are located. Marvel at the intricate rock-cut sculptures and explore the ancient cave temples. Afternoon offers an opportunity to enjoy a picnic and hike up to Cannon Hill for breathtaking views of the Arabian Sea. In the evening, head back to the mainland and indulge in some delicious street food at Chowpatty Beach.
Embark on a thrilling trekking adventure in Sanjay Gandhi National Park. Morning begins with a visit to the Kanheri Caves, an ancient Buddhist complex nestled in the park. Explore the caves and admire the beautiful rock-cut sculptures. Afternoon is perfect for a trek to the highest point of the park, the Shilonda Trail. Enjoy lush greenery, spot wildlife, and immerse yourself in nature. In the evening, unwind at the Tulsi Lake and soak in the tranquil surroundings.
Set off on an exhilarating cycling adventure along the beautiful Mumbai coastline. Morning starts with a bike rental from Nariman Point. Ride along Marine Drive, also known as the Queen's Necklace, and enjoy stunning views of the Arabian Sea. Afternoon offers a chance to explore Bandstand Promenade in Bandra, a popular spot for Bollywood celebrities. In the evening, pedal your way to Juhu Beach and savor some lip-smacking street food.
Get your heart pumping with a day of thrilling rides and attractions at EsselWorld, one of India's largest amusement parks. Morning begins with a visit to the park, which offers a wide range of rides suitable for all ages. Spend the afternoon exploring the various themed zones and enjoying adrenaline-pumping roller coasters. In the evening, relax and unwind at Water Kingdom, the adjacent water park, and cool off in the pools and slides.

For adventurous souls seeking off the beaten path experiences, Mumbai offers some hidden gems. Explore the Worli Rock Climbing Area, located near the Worli Sea Face, for an adrenaline-fueled rock climbing session overlooking the Arabian Sea. Another hidden gem is the Chota Kashmir Boating Lake in Aarey Colony, where you can enjoy peaceful boat rides amidst lush greenery. Don't miss the opportunity to try paragliding at Kamshet, a scenic hill station near Mumbai, offering breathtaking views and an incredible flying experience.
